Description of the problem | October 2017-check engine light was flashing while in motion on a highway. Vehicle was shaking and hard to drive, pulled over to safe area. Unable to move vehicle once ignition was turned off and on. Towed to nearest dealer. Recall was preformed; computer update and spark plugs were replaced. May 2010-check engine light came on once ignition turned on. Vehicle was taken for diagnostics and air bag recall. While driving vehicle kicked while on the freeway. Honda states oil was 3 quarts too low. Oil indicator was at 30% and never warranted low oil. Oil was added and i was instructed to come back once i have driven 1000 miles to see if engine is burning or consuming too much oil. If so, service stated an engine replacement may be needed and could be costly. |
